
The Snell ICS 1030 Bookshelf Speaker is definitely not something you cross paths with every day. Most people who have enough space (and money to purchase all those books mind you) to start a library in their home ought to be well heeled enough to pick up this $2,000 Bookshelf Speaker that oozes with a quiet elegance. Unsuspecting guests and visitors will definitely be taken aback as they start to wonder where the music is coming from, until you grin and let them know that the speaker has actually been painted over by the talented folk at Snell. I suppose this bookshelf speaker only works its illusionary magic during a certain period of the day as the painting is definitely not dynamic enough to match the lighting ambience around at all times.

The latest innovation from Mozilla Labs, The Coop, aims to integrate Web 2.0 into Firefox. Gaze at your friends / lovers / minions lined up along a sidebar and quickly share pics, videos, links and blog updates. In return they can bombard you with all manner of goodness (I use this word lightly) over the biggest commune on the planet.
YouTube videos, Flickr galleries, MySpace posts and LJ entries will all be accessible at the click of a thumbnail photo in a radical addition to the world's favourite alternative browser.
Still in production, you can read all about the aims and design and contribute your commentary in the discussion pages.
